Watch elephants protect their babies during earthquake yesterday.

By Austin Michael Apr 15, 2025 | 6:45 PM

Adult elephants at the San Diego Zoo Safari Park formed a circle to protect younger elephants yesterday. It happened during a medium to strong 5.1 earthquake yesterday and was caught on video.

At the first vibrations, they went into action. As the camera begins to shake, they begin to run around, checking out the perimeter. Then, they all come together around a calf and surround it, heads out to face any danger.
